Searched refs:FileFetcher (Results 1 – 6 of 6) sorted by relevance
44 bool FileFetcher::SupportedUrl(const string& url) { in SupportedUrl()51 FileFetcher::~FileFetcher() { in ~FileFetcher()58 void FileFetcher::BeginTransfer(const string& url) { in BeginTransfer()103 void FileFetcher::TerminateTransfer() { in TerminateTransfer()111 void FileFetcher::ScheduleRead() { in ScheduleRead()130 base::Bind(&FileFetcher::OnReadDoneCallback, base::Unretained(this)), in ScheduleRead()131 base::Bind(&FileFetcher::OnReadErrorCallback, base::Unretained(this)), in ScheduleRead()142 void FileFetcher::OnReadDoneCallback(size_t bytes_read) { in OnReadDoneCallback()157 void FileFetcher::OnReadErrorCallback(const brillo::Error* error) { in OnReadErrorCallback()164 void FileFetcher::Pause() { in Pause()[all …]
30 EXPECT_TRUE(FileFetcher::SupportedUrl("file:///path/to/somewhere.bin")); in TEST_F()31 EXPECT_TRUE(FileFetcher::SupportedUrl("FILE:///I/LIKE/TO/SHOUT")); in TEST_F()33 EXPECT_FALSE(FileFetcher::SupportedUrl("file://relative")); in TEST_F()34 EXPECT_FALSE(FileFetcher::SupportedUrl("http:///no_http_here")); in TEST_F()
36 class FileFetcher : public HttpFetcher {41 FileFetcher() : HttpFetcher(nullptr) {} in FileFetcher() function44 ~FileFetcher() override;120 DISALLOW_COPY_AND_ASSIGN(FileFetcher);
322 return new FileFetcher(); in NewLargeFetcher()371 MultiRangeHttpFetcher* ret = new MultiRangeHttpFetcher(new FileFetcher()); in NewLargeFetcher()
284 if (FileFetcher::SupportedUrl(payload_url)) { in ApplyPayload()286 fetcher = new FileFetcher(); in ApplyPayload()
253 new FileFetcher(), in ApplyPayload()